There's a close person in my life who has spent two decades working with special needs kids in education and has shared with me, "We're all a little bit on the spectrum." I believe that. Yes, we're all special in our own ways, but it's a matter of how we integrate our quirks and differences into our lives – regardless of what anyone else thinks – that can impact our levels of contentment and satisfaction. If you're struggling with insecurities or something you're feeling super self-conscious about, a trait of yours you haven't been able to get over, here's a mindfulness practice to help you embrace the idea that you are "perfectly imperfect."
Let's learn to love ourselves a little more.
